This is the talk-page for empty page: Template:2.
The Template:2 has been created and deleted multiple times during 2005-2010, but is currently blocked from creation. The use of Template:2 is often a common typo where a person intended to access template parameter 2 as {{{2}}} (with triple braces) but, instead put only double-braces and invoked "{{2}}" as Template:2, unaware of the mistake.
There have been other uses of Template:2:
However, the most problems have been caused by omitting the first brace "{" and getting "{{2}}", as invoking Template:2 rather than parameter 2. This can be an insideous problem, especially when the transclusion of Template:2 is hidden, so that the effect is invisible to the person editing a page. - Wikid77 19:49, 15 August 2010, revised 13:50, 21 January 2011 (UTC)
Because Template:2 can become hidden within some pages, a good way to spot accidental usage, is to check what-links-here, such as:
After reviewing pages in that list, then click "Show transclusions" to list all other pages (which access Template:2). In many cases, pages must be edited to correct the text which inadvertently accessed "{{2}}" rather than parameter 2. - Wikid77 ( talk) 19:49, 15 August 2010 (UTC)
